Comparison of adsorption properties of MgxOy-SiO2 and ZnxOy-SiO2 in the mixed oxide-poly(vinyl alcohol) system

Nonionic PVA adsorption mechanism on MgxOy–SiO2 and ZnxOy–SiO2 was examined.

Spectrophotometry, microelectrophoresis and potentiometric titration were applied.

MgxOy (ZnxOy) content in mixed oxide structure affects adsorption properties of solid.

PVA shows the greater adsorption on MgxOy–SiO2 surface.

Polymer adsorption does not influence the solid surface charge density.
